5 What is a Fan? Fan: a person who has a strong interest in or admiration for a particular sport, art form or famous person. It is the abbreviation of FANATIC - late 19th century term (originally US) Fanatic: a person with an obsessive singleminded interest and enthusiasm for a particular activity or cultural object. It is a mid 16th cent. Term from Latin fanaticus of a temple, inspired by a god, from fanum temple. The adjective originally described behaviour that might result from possession by a god or a demon.
6 Fan generated A Fan-fiction is a broadly defined fan labor term for stories about characters or settings written by fans of the original work. A Song-fic is a fan-fiction interspersed with the lyrics of a relevant song. A Fan-vid is a music video produced by intercutting clips of a movie or television show set to a particular song.

10 Fan textual and hermeneutic practices Such fan artefacts integrate the hermeneutic tradition of fan communities with postmodern diegetic and editing style. UGCs re-mediate and re-signify original material through the use of a range of discursive strategies such as imitation, repetition, modification and parody (Leppänen 2011)
11 A good fanvid is one that is able to render the true spirit of the series or of its characters following a hermeneutic tradition dating back to early s c i e n c e fi c t i o n f a n d o m s (Coppa, 2008).!!
12 1980s: videotape recorders fostered the spreading of fan videos stemming from the tradition of slideshows projected during fan conventions. TV footages + Music as a comment Fan videos differ from professional music videos because their emphasis is on the visual component, while in MTV videos, the leading semiotic code is music (Coppa, 2008).!

21 Main semiotic strategies 1. Intertextuality 2. Resemiotization 3. MTV-inspired editing 4. Use of music: lyrics as figure
22 Intertextuality Horizontal intertextuality (Kristeva 1986), or what Fairclough (1992) calls manifest intertextuality, is the explicit quotation of a text within another text. Vertical intertextuality (Kristeva 1986), or constitutive intertextuality (1992: 85), refers to the merging of prior texts into new texts which may assimilate, contradict, or ironically echo them.
23 Resemiotization Resemiotization: how meaning making shifts from context to context, from practice to practice, or from one stage of a practice to the next (Iedema 2003, 41). CSI Miami,
24 MTV Style editing Celebration of pace and emotions/ abundant intertextual citations/ disjunctive sequences/ use of music
25 MTV Inspired use of music Use of hits instead of original themes; Foregrounding of the musical comment; Focus on both melodies and lyrics. Miami Vice, 1984
26 Sound perspective Figure: the most important sound, the sound that the listener must identify with and/or react to and/or act upon Ground: a sound still part of the listener s social world, but only in a minor and less involved way Field: a sound treated as existing not in the listener s social world, but in his or her physical world Van Leeuwen, 1999
